Why a Pre-Settlement Walkthrough Matters Before You Buy a Home

Buying a home is an exciting milestone, but there are important final steps to take before closing. One of those steps is the pre-settlement walkthrough—your last opportunity to review the property before the deal is complete. While it might seem like just another item on your checklist, it plays a key role in protecting your investment.

What Is a Pre-Settlement Walkthrough?

A pre-settlement walkthrough is a final inspection of the home shortly before closing. It's your chance to ensure the property is in the same—or better—condition as when you agreed to purchase it. If the seller agreed to make repairs or leave certain items, this is the time to verify that everything is in place.

Why It's Worth Your Time

  1. Check for Any New Issues: Time may have passed since your last visit. During that time, weather damage or accidental issues may have occurred. The walkthrough allows you to spot problems like leaks, broken windows, or other last-minute concerns.
  2. Confirm Promised Repairs Are Complete: If the seller committed to making repairs, now is the time to verify that those items have been addressed. A quick test or visual check can give you peace of mind before closing.
  3. Test Systems and Appliances: Ensure that heating, cooling, plumbing, and electrical systems are working properly. Turn on lights, run faucets, and test appliances included in the sale to confirm everything functions as expected.
  4. Confirm Inclusions Are Still Present: Double-check that any agreed-upon fixtures or appliances are still in the home. Items like light fixtures, built-in shelves, and kitchen appliances should remain if they were included in the contract.
  5. Visualize Your Move-In: Beyond the technical checks, this walkthrough helps you plan your first steps in your new space. It’s a good time to take measurements, consider furniture placement, and note any final details.

How to Prepare for the Walkthrough

  • Take your time and don’t rush.
  • Bring a checklist of items to inspect.
  • Document any concerns with photos or notes.
  • Don’t hesitate to ask questions or raise issues.
  • Bring someone with you—a second perspective can help.
  • What If Something’s Wrong?

If you find problems during the walkthrough, notify your real estate agent right away. They can work with the seller to address concerns before closing. This step helps avoid delays and ensures you’re protected as a buyer.
